Kaindlscharte
Kaindlscharte is a mountain saddle in Moso in Passiria/Moos in Passeier, South Tyrol, Trentino-Alto Adige and has an elevation of 2,690 metres. Kaindlscharte is situated nearby to the locality Siedlung am Bach, as well as near St. Martin am Schneeberg - San Martino di Monteneve.| Tap on a place to explore it |
